如何让.NET兼容手机网站

王尘宇 网络推广 124

.NET是一种广泛使用的开发框架,可用于构建各种类型的应用程序。在移动互联网时代,越来越多的用户在使用手机浏览网站。为了提供更好的用户体验,开发人员需要确保.NET应用程序能够兼容手机网站。本文将探讨如何让.NET兼容手机网站,包括以下方面:

响应式设计

响应式设计是一种设计方法,它可以让网站在不同设备上自适应。这意味着,当用户从桌面电脑切换到平板电脑或智能手机时,网站可以自动调整布局和内容以适应不同的屏幕大小。在.NET中,开发人员可以使用响应式框架(如Bootstrap)来实现响应式设计。这些框架提供了一组CSS类和JavaScript组件,可以用于构建具有响应式设计的网站。

移动优先设计

移动优先设计是一种设计方法,它将移动设备作为优先考虑的设备,并以此为基础设计网站。这种设计方法可以确保网站在移动设备上看起来更好,并且更容易使用。在.NET中,可以使用CSS媒体查询来实现移动优先设计。这些查询可以根据屏幕大小和方向应用不同的CSS样式,从而提供更好的用户体验。

使用适当的图像格式和大小

在移动设备上,加载速度可能会比较慢,因此必须确保网站的图像大小和格式合适。在.NET中,可以使用图像压缩工具来压缩图像并将其存储为适当的格式。JPEG格式适用于照片,而PNG格式适用于图标和其他简单的图像。开发人员还应该使用srcset属性和picture元素来提供不同大小和分辨率的图像,以便在不同的设备上提供最佳的图像显示效果。

优化网站速度

在移动设备上,网站速度尤为重要。网站速度越快,用户体验就会越好,反之亦然。在.NET中,可以使用一些技术来优化网站速度。可以使用缓存来减少服务器响应时间,并使用CDN来加速内容传输。还可以使用文件压缩和代码优化来减少网站的加载时间和资源消耗。

使用移动友好的控件

在.NET中,有很多控件可以用于构建网站。不是所有的控件都适合移动设备。在设计网站时,应该优先考虑那些移动友好的控件。可以使用简单的HTML和CSS来创建下拉菜单和弹出窗口,而不是使用大型的JavaScript库和插件。还可以使用移动友好的表格和按钮来提高用户体验。

使用HTML5和CSS3

HTML5和CSS3是最新的标准,它们提供了许多新功能和API,可以用于构建更好的移动网站。在.NET中,可以使用HTML5和CSS3来实现移动优先设计、响应式设计和其他移动友好的功能。可以使用HTML5的地理位置API来获取用户的位置信息,并使用CSS3的动画和过渡来提供更好的用户体验。

在移动互联网时代,.NET开发人员必须确保他们的应用程序能够兼容手机网站。为了实现这一目标,他们可以采用响应式设计、移动优先设计、优化网站速度、使用移动友好的控件、使用HTML5和CSS3等多种技术。通过这些技术,开发人员可以构建出更好的移动网站,提供更好的用户体验。

标签: .NET 移动网站 响应式设计

发布评论 0条评论)

  • Refresh code

还木有评论哦,快来抢沙发吧~